The rat catcher from the council is 55.00 nowadays, he put 2 boxes of appetising blue stuff in my garden but the rats ate it and we’re still there on his next visit. He explained that eating it once won’t work it has to accumulate over a while. Hopefully this is what’s happened as they haven’t been seen this week so my sticks are gone and the bird feeder is gone.
